Check that the waste bottle is not overfull, the transfer cleaning unit backed up and full of toner, and the auger spring popped up on top of the transfer belt. When this happens, the primary transfer belt is usually damaged, the cleaning blades flipped, and the auger spring deformed so badly it cannot be used. If you have difficulty removing the transfer cleaning unit, that is your first clue that is the problem.

yes, like Black Cat says, check the transfer belt cleaning unit. If you have done so it is useful for you to say that you have. I have had the transfer belt not rotating a few times and it has always been the cleaning unit backed up. E011 is paper jamming at the transfer belt due to the lack of rotation.👍 1Comment

The bushings on this transfer belt wear down and can become gummy applying brake to the belt rotations. Needs disassembled and cleaned (temporary solution). But 1st check what the guys above advise about the e011 as is very common.Defects are simple, our mind is complicatedComment
